I found it a bit odd they don't keep a list of skirt to boat fit in the office myself. Eddyline has been very responsive to any questions I've had or suggestions I've made, but oddly they don't seem to have the full picture together.

I found Snapdragon has a good idea of skirt fit for most boats, they are where I found the hard-to-fit skirt for my Nighthawk 17.5. Depending on which Merlin XT you have, they changed the coaming around a few times, it might even be the same XL Snapdragon that my boat takes.

I'll recommend you go with the neoprene skirt, they are a lot harder to get used to getting on the boat, but they don't come off easily at all and if you have the big cockpit XT that is a big plus. Nylon skirts don't stay on the Eddyline coaming well at all and of course that limits the fun you can have with the boat. You'll soon want the ability to sink the edge of your skirt in the water, the Merlin just begs that from the paddler. A nylon skirt won't work well doing that one bit.
